This was our second cruise on the Victory. It was the first cruise for the friends we took with us. The ship did not disappoint. While she is in need of a little TLC (she is scheduled for drydock and Carnival 2.0 upgrades in late 2014) she is still a great ship.
We did the Faster to the Fun program and would HIGHLY recommend this if offered on any cruise. From the time we dropped our luggage with a porter to the gangway was 10 minutes(that time savings alone paid for the FTTF package).Our cabin was ready at the time we boarded and by the time we got from the gangway to our cabin, our luggage was already waiting for us! We literally dropped our carry on bags off and headed straight to the Lido deck for lunch.
